**Postmortem timeline — Farelight pricing experiment**

14:22 — On-call paged after checkout conversions dropped sharply on the Farelight platform. Investigation showed the ticket-pricing experiment had begun serving the treatment price to 100% of traffic instead of the intended 10% split, due to a misconfigured rollout flag pushed earlier that afternoon. Experiment was halted at 14:41 and prices reverted. The deploy responsible was identified by the token recorded below.

session token of fadug-hahap = htk3_554

Ticket: PRC-881 — Expired credential blocking pricing experiment reads

The Faregate ticket-pricing experiment (variant ladder B) stopped logging conversion events on Tuesday. Investigation shows the experiment worker's credential for the internal Tollbooth metrics API expired at its 90-day boundary; no alert fired because the expiry monitor only covers production-tier accounts. I have minted a replacement scoped strictly to read/write on the `pricing-exp` namespace, with the same 90-day lifetime. For your review, the replacement key is below.

API key for hadup-kahof: vxb2-7s

### Action item: Harrowfield gateway buffering

During the outage, the Harrowfield telemetry gateway dropped readings from roughly forty tractors because its in-memory buffer had no overflow policy. Owner for the fix is the Fieldwire team: add disk-backed spill, cap retention at six hours, and alert when the buffer exceeds half capacity. Target is two sprints out. Progress will be reported at this sync until closed. Design notes, capacity math, and the review checklist are being tracked on the internal page:

runbook for yahop-tajep: https://jenkins.olvarqstack.internal/settings

Hi Tomas,

Handing over Fabricant, our test-data factory library. Key points for your review: all generated records are synthetic, but the seeding module pulls schema definitions from a sealed manifest so factories stay in sync with production shapes without touching real rows. The manifest signing key rotates quarterly; the rotation script is in `tools/rotate`. To verify the sealed manifest yourself, you'll need to unseal the verification keystore, and its recovery passphrase is below.

vault phrase of yaguf-hahaf = druath-holix